What companies run services between Delft, Netherlands and Bucharest, Romania?

You can take a train from Delft to Bucuresti Nord via Utrecht Centraal, Duesseldorf Hbf, Düsseldorf Hbf, München Hbf, and Wien Westbahnhof in around 33h 8m. Alternatively, Tarom, KLM, and four other airlines fly from Amsterdam Airport Schiphol (AMS) to Bucharest Otopeni (OTP) every 4 hours.
